  • Part 1 - Intro to Elementor and How to Install it on Your WordPress Website5:58

    Learn how to install Elementor on your WordPress site, explore free vs paid plans, and build landing pages and sales pages with this beginner-friendly page builder.

  • Part 2 - Importing a Pre-designed Template and Working on it11:28

    Import premade templates in Elementor for WordPress and customize a ready-made landing page by replacing video and text, adjusting typography, and choosing full-width canvas layouts.

  • Part 3 - Playing with style, colors, layout, etc5:24

    Explore practical styling in Elementor by editing sections, adjusting images, overlays, colors, and spacing to craft landing pages, then use an anchor link to scroll to a buy section.

  • Part 4- Adding and working with blocks in Elementor8:51

    Explore adding and customizing predesigned blocks in Elementor, including inserting blocks, editing sections, and applying global colors to showcase features and three bonus blocks on your course page.

  • Part 5- Having fun with creative elements like the Shape Divider, adding FAQ etc8:25

    Learn to craft a compelling Elementor page by adding shape dividers, FAQs, testimonials, a pricing block, and multiple call-to-action elements; customize sections, adjust styles, and link actions.

  • Part 6 - Understanding Tablet and Mobile Responsiveness of our website page5:27

    Master tablet and mobile responsiveness using responsive mode to preview views, fix issues caused by themes, and tailor mobile content by duplicating elements and hiding them on phones.

  • Part 7 - Installing and using Elementor Add-on plugin to get some more elements2:43

    Install and activate the essential add-ons for Elementor to unlock additional elements, then save pages as reusable templates for different products.

  • Part 8 - Learning how to save a page design as a custom template1:43

    Learn how to save a completed page as a template in Elementor, name it, and reuse it on other pages by inserting from your templates, with optional add-on support.

  • Part 9 - Publishing a page and giving it a title1:27

    Publish the WordPress page with Elementor, then edit the page title from the WordPress editor or Elementor settings, and click update to apply changes.

  • Part 10 - Elementor vs Thrive Architect4:33

    Compare Elementor and Thrive Architect, noting templates, pricing shifts, and the rise of Elementor Pro as a future investment, with a current recommendation for Elementor as the base page builder.

  • UPDATE VIDEO #1 - My Experience with Elementor Pro7:24

    I share ten months of experience with Elementor Pro, noting the $49 yearly cost, mixed results, and that free blocks can build effective landing pages without pro templates.

  • Content and Structure Flow I used for my Landing Page0:14
  • UPDATE VIDEO #2 - Am I Still Satisfied With Elementor?7:34

    I continue to use Elementor and Elementor Pro for landing pages and saving reusable templates. I show building course cards with inner sections, images, headings, and buttons, without Photoshop.

  • UPDATE VIDEO #3 - Am I Still Using Elementor in 2024? Plus Tips and Tricks11:02

    Learn how Elementor pro powers fast, reusable landing pages via templates and blocks, driving ROI, with tips on boosting page speed and effortless WordPress hosting migrations to Hostinger.

Because in this tutorial I will be showing you how to use the world's most popular and easy-to-use WordPress page building plugin called Elementor.

Elementor has got both free and paid versions but in this course we will be looking at how to use the free version. We will also be seeing what the paid version (called Elementor Pro) has to offer.

We will begin things by seeing how to get our hands on Elementor by installing this plugin from our WordPress dashboard.

We will then create a new page to see this plugin in action.

We will then talk about why it's usually better to import a pre-designed template offered by Elementor as opposed to designing everything on your own.

We will then select a professional looking template and start working on it.
